Where is the Hurd family from?

You can see how Hurd families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Hurd family name was found in the USA, the UK, Canada, and Scotland between 1840 and 1920. The most Hurd families were found in USA in 1880. In 1840 there were 157 Hurd families living in New York. This was about 30% of all the recorded Hurd's in USA. New York had the highest population of Hurd families in 1840.

What did your Hurd 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Laborer and Maid were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Hurd. 16% of Hurd men worked as a Laborer and 10% of Hurd women worked as a Maid. Some less common occupations for Americans named Hurd were Truck Driver and Teacher. .

What is the average Hurd lifespan?

Between 1942 and 2004, in the United States, Hurd life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1946, and highest in 1998. The average life expectancy for Hurd in 1942 was 34, and 74 in 2004.
